The Project Manager's role

The successful Project Manager will manage commercial workplace and fit-out projects from brief through to handover, ensuring they are delivered on time, on budget and to a high standard of design and functionality. Working closely with clients, contractors and consultants, the Project Manager will be responsible for project planning, coordination, reporting, and stakeholder management.

You'll also be expected to contribute to team collaboration and wider business improvements as part of a tight-knit and entrepreneurial practice.

Key responsibilities include:

Delivering CAT A and CAT B fit-out projects across London and the South East

Liaising directly with clients, designers, and contractors throughout the project lifecycle

Managing cost, programme and quality, with clear reporting and documentation

Supporting feasibility studies, procurement, and contract administration

Maintaining project compliance and stakeholder communication

Helping to grow long-term client relationships
